Output 00662fdeb9618e5990b5efc99549466009409811a2cec9ffb62a02d18293f5e6:0

value
2405156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e670c86d337fa35c3ae106413af57d5d1cd3055 OP_EQUAL
address
35vNTLHSULQkJZvKPRYesYC35DccErQSjL
transaction
00662fdeb9618e5990b5efc99549466009409811a2cec9ffb62a02d18293f5e6
spent
true